Speed skating
Speeed skating is a competitive form of ice skating in which individuals race around an ice rink. There are three categories of the sport based on speed and distance they are, short-track speed skating, long-track speed skating and marathon speed skating.

safety padding
Sports; Speed skating
Around the outside walls of skating ovals there is safety padding put on the walls to keep skaters from getting hurt in case they happen to slide or otherwise come in contact with a wall.

short track
Sports; Speed skating
A short track is an oval rink that measures 30 meters wide and 61 meters long.
